700字范文,内容丰富有趣,生活中的好帮手!
700字范文 > 网页布局的方法有哪些 网页布局的三种方式

网页布局的方法有哪些 网页布局的三种方式

时间:2021-06-15 01:58:54

相关推荐

网页布局的方法有哪些 网页布局的三种方式

网格布局(Grid-layout)是一种基于网格的布局方式,通过将页面分割成若干个网格来进行布局。每个网格可以被分配给不同的内容,包括文本、图片或其他元素。网格布局非常适合用于响应式设计,因为可以简单地通过添加或删除网格来适应不同的屏幕尺寸。

2. 弹性布局

弹性布局(Flexbox)是一种针对方向、对齐和分布等方面进行更加精确的控制的布局方式。弹性布局可以方便地实现响应式设计、等分列和对齐等效果。它可以使得元素的宽度、高度和位置更加灵活,同时也能够通过缩放页面来自动调整元素的拓展和收缩。

3. 流式布局

流式布局(Fluid-layout)是一种基于百分比的布局方式,通过设置元素的宽度和高度为一定的百分比来实现自适应网页布局。这种布局方式在不同屏幕尺寸的设备上表现比较稳定,但其缺点是无法精确定位和等分列。

4. 响应式设计

响应式设计(Responsive Design)是一种基于消除设备尺寸差异,自适应不同设备的设计哲学。通过在 CSS 中使用媒体查询、弹性布局和流式布局等技术来实现在不同的设备上呈现不同的设计布局。

5. 定位布局

定位布局(Positioning)是一种可以精确定位元素的布局方式,通过 CSS 中的位置属性来实现元素的定位。定位布局可以将元素精确地放置到页面的任何位置,同时也可以通过 z-index 属性来定义遮罩层等效果。

6. 瀑布布局

瀑布布局(Waterfall)是一种通过将元素按照不同的列进行排列来实现网页布局的方式。这种布局方式主要用于图片和照片等不规则尺寸的元素。瀑布布局的主要优点是能够自适应不同屏幕尺寸,是网站图片和视觉元素的常用布局之一。

7. 多列布局

多列布局(Multi-column)是一种将内容按照规则的列进行排列的布局方式。这种布局方式可以适用于移动设备和桌面设备,通常用于长篇内容的页面设计,如新闻、文章、博客等。

8. 百分比布局

百分比布局(Percentage)是一种基于百分比进行布局的方式,通过设置 width、height、padding 等属性为百分比来达到适应不同屏幕尺寸的目的。百分比布局是响应式设计的重要一环,可以适用于不同大小的设备屏幕。

9. 脱离文档流布局

脱离文档流布局(Out-of-flow)是一种可以将特定元素从正常排列顺序中剥离的布局方式。通过 position 属性的值设定为 absolute 或 fixed 来使得元素脱离文档流,从而可以对其进行自我定位和高度设置。

10. 圣杯布局

圣杯布局(Holy Grail)是一种通过使用浮动、定位和负边距等技术来实现左侧导航、右侧内容、主体区域和页脚四个区域在页面中的自适应布局方式。圣杯布局的主要优点是支持网络导航和内容展示等多种网站设计要求。

11. 双飞翼布局

双飞翼布局(Double Wings)是一种类似于圣杯布局的布局方式,但使用了更精简的 HTML 和 CSS 代码。通过使用 CSS 中的 margin 负值和浮动等属性来实现左侧导航、右侧内容和主体区域的自适应布局。

固定宽度布局也被称为静态布局,它是最传统和最基础的网站布局方式。这种布局方式是通过设置固定宽度将整个页面的宽度限定在一个固定的像素值范围内,从而控制整个页面的显示效果。这种布局方式的优点是它容易实现,易于维护和修改,同时还可以在页面加载速度方面获得不错的性能。缺点是它不能自适应浏览器宽度,当用户在不同设备上浏览网页时,网页中的内容可能会呈现出不同的外观,无法完全适应不同屏幕尺寸的移动设备。

固定宽度布局一般使用像素作为单位来描述页面尺寸和元素位置,因此,在不同屏幕尺寸和分辨率下,用户可能会遇到水平滚动条或者右侧隐藏部分内容的情况。为了解决这个问题,可以使用媒体查询或者响应式网页设计来实现改进。

固定宽度布局的优点:

1)容易实现,易于维护和修改。

2)能够在页面加载速度方面获得较好的性能。

固定宽度布局的缺点:

1)无法自适应浏览器宽度,不能完全适应不同屏幕尺寸的移动设备。

2)在不同分辨率下可能会出现水平滚动条或者右侧隐藏部分内容的情况。

2. 流式布局

流式布局也称为百分比布局,其主要特点是将页面布局中的所有元素的宽度和位置都通过百分比来设置,这样不论用户使用哪种设备浏览网页,都可以适应不同的屏幕尺寸。流式布局中,各个元素的宽度是相对于宽度较小的窗口来计算的,因此它可以自动适应各种不同的屏幕分辨率。流式布局相比固定宽度布局,可以让页面更加灵活,更适应不同分辨率的设备,但是需要注意的是,如果页面布局设计不当,会出现元素过于拥挤或者缩放后文字显示不可读的问题。

流式布局的优点:

1)对于不同分辨率的设备,都能够适配良好。

2)相对于固定宽度布局,具有更高的灵活性。

流式布局的缺点:

1)缺乏对布局中的元素进行单独控制的能力,设计不良的网站可能会出现元素过于拥挤或缩放后文字不可读的问题。

2)设置元素高度时通常不是百分比,而是像素,所以与固定宽度布局相比,缺乏高度的自适应性。

3. 响应式布局

响应式布局是一种以流式布局为基础,结合CSS媒体查询和JavaScript等技术来适应不同设备和屏幕大小的网站布局方式。响应式布局并不是单一的布局方式,而是一种灵活的设计方法,通过对布局中的元素进行适当的调整,来使得页面在不同设备和分辨率下都可以呈现出舒适的显示效果。

响应式布局的主要特点是可以根据不同设备的屏幕尺寸和分辨率来调整布局中各个元素的大小和位置,以达到最佳的用户体验。响应式布局通常会将不同设备和分辨率分为几个大类,分别对每一类设备进行针对性的设计和调整。

响应式布局的优点:

1)对于不同尺寸和分辨率的设备都能够适配良好,用户体验更好。

2)通过JavaScript等技术,可以实现更加复杂和精细的交互效果,增强网站的功能性。

响应式布局的缺点:

1)响应式布局在实现上通常会比流式布局或者静态布局要复杂一些,需要投入更多的时间和人力。

2)在一些低端设备或者浏览器版本上可能会出现性能较差或不支持的情况。

总结:

固定宽度布局、流式布局和响应式布局这三种网页布局方式各有优点和缺点,需要根据具体情况和网站特点,选择适合自己的布局方式。如果网站较小,用户主要在桌面浏览网站,推荐使用固定宽度布局;如果网站有较多的图片和文字,且面向不同终端用户,可以考虑使用流式布局;如果需要适应不同的设备和平台,建议采用响应式布局。无论采用何种布局方式,都需要考虑用户体验,尽量提高页面的易用性和美观性。

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。